Chicken Tortilla Soup

This chicken tortilla soup comes from Lyndie Barker, who submitted it to our Facebook Soup Contest. It was a judge favorite, and we’re excited to share it with you! It can be made with in a slow cooker or pressure cooker, simply adjust cooking times to the directions below.

We loved this soup topped with cheddar cheese, jalapenos, and tortilla strips, but it would be delicious with any cheese, sour cream, or tortilla chips. We recommend a slice of Focaccia for the perfect pairing.

Ingredients

  • 3 chicken breasts
  • 4 cloves garlic
  • 1/2 large onion, chopped
  • 2 Tbsp butter
  • 2-14 oz cans chicken broth
  • 1 pkg chicken gravy
  • 1-14 oz can tomatoes
  • 1 C salsa
  • 1 Tbsp cumin
  • 1 tsp salt

Directions

  1. Throw everything in the slow cooker or Instant Pot
  2. Slow cooker – 6 hours on low. Instant Pot – 30 minutes on high pressure
  3. Remove chicken and shred, then replace back into soup
  4. Top with crushed chips, grated cheese and sour cream
  5. Serves 6-8
